Ionic 2的语言是什么?

时间:2016-05-05 19:30:13

标签: ionic-framework ionic2

离子2背后有什么编程语言,在github上我只能看到离子2标签的css类而不是标签的实际代码,我在哪里可以找到这个,离子2标签的实现

3 个答案:

答案 0 :(得分:1)

Ionic 2是使用Typescript(与Angular 2相同)和Sass构建的。我们发现,Typescript非常适合开源开发,因为编译器和静态类型消除了一大类潜在的问题。

Ionic 2将支持传统的桌面游戏。网络,移动网络/渐进式网络应用程序,混合应用程序,如Ionic 2,甚至混合桌面'应用程序通过Electron。

答案 1 :(得分:0)

Ionic在Apache Cordova内运行(PhoneGap)。 Ionic是为您编写的javascript,html和css文件的组合,因此您不必自己编写它们并专注于您的应用程序。

那么,基本上你想学习编写的Cordova 编程语言?与can see on GitHub一样,它为不同的平台使用不同的语言。主要是iOS的Objective-C,Android的Java等等。

答案 2 :(得分:0)

Ionic2是使用TypeScript和Sass编写的。它还利用了Angular2提供的元素(组件,指令......)和机制。

可以在Github中找到框架的源代码:https://github.com/driftyco/ionic/tree/2.0/ionic

如果您查找组件的源代码,可以查看components文件夹。

例如,对于制表符,这里是相应的TypeScript源代码:

SASS一: